Typical Window Issues
Before diving into repair techniques, it's vital to understand the most typical problems property owners deal with concerning windows. Below is an extensive list of these concerns:
Window IssueDescriptionBroken GlassDamage to the glass pane that impacts exposure and energy efficiencyDraftsAir leakages around the window frame that result in increased energy costsCondensation Between PanesMoisture trapped between Double Pane Window Repair or triple-pane windows, suggesting seal failureRotting FramesDecay of wood frames due to moisture direct exposure, resulting in structural concernsLoose or Damaged HardwareConcerns with locks, hinges, or deals with that impact the window's functionalityFoggy Window Repair GlassLoss of clarity in the glass due to age or degradationRepair Methods
When property owners determine the particular issue, they can take appropriate actions for repair. Here are some common window repair methods:
1. Glass Replacement
When to Use: For broken or broken glass panes, which can pose security dangers and lower energy performance.

How It's Done:
Measure the damaged glass and order a replacement.Get rid of the old glass thoroughly, ensuring not to damage the frame.Tidy the frame and set the new glass in place, securing it with glazing points and sealant.2. Weatherstripping Installation
When to Use: For windows with drafts that cause energy loss.

How It's Done:
Identify the areas where air leaks exist.Select the suitable weatherstripping material (foam, felt, or vinyl).Cut the weatherstripping to size and apply it to the window frame, guaranteeing a tight seal.3. Resealing
When to Use: For windows with condensation in between panes, which shows a malfunctioning seal.

How It's Done:
Remove the window from its frame.Thoroughly remove the old sealant.Use brand-new sealant and reassemble the window, guaranteeing an airtight seal.4. Frame Repair
When to Use: For decaying frames that jeopardize the window's integrity.

How It's Done:
Remove broken areas of the frame.Deal with any staying wood to prevent additional decay.Change with new wood and seal it effectively to secure versus wetness.5. Hardware Replacement
When to Use: For windows that won't open or close properly due to defective hardware.

How It's Done:
Identify the harmed hardware parts (hinges, locks, or deals with).Get rid of the old hardware and install brand-new pieces.Check the window to make sure smooth operation.Costs of Residential Window Repair
Understanding the prospective expenses involved in Window Pane Repair repairs can help homeowners spending plan successfully. Below is a table summarizing estimated expenses for numerous repair services:
Repair TypeApproximated CostGlass Replacement₤ 100 - ₤ 400 per paneWeatherstripping₤ 10 - ₤ 50 per windowResealing₤ 50 - ₤ 200 per windowFrame Repair₤ 100 - ₤ 500Hardware Replacement₤ 25 - ₤ 100 per partAspects Affecting CostsWindow Size and Type: Larger or more specific windows might be more pricey to repair.Location: Labor expenses can differ substantially depending on geographical location.Material: The choice of products (e.g., high-quality sealants, premium glass) will impact costs.Benefits of Window Repair

How can I tell if my windows require repairs?
Typical indications include drafts, condensation in between panes, fractures in the glass, or difficulty opening and closing the window.
2. Can I repair windows myself, or should I hire a professional?
While small problems (like weatherstripping) can be DIY projects, it's recommended to work with experts for more significant repairs, especially those including glass replacement or frame repair.
3. For how long does a common window repair take?
The time needed can vary based on the intricacy of the repair however generally ranges from a couple of hours to a complete day.
4. Are there any maintenance pointers to avoid window issues?
Regular examinations, cleaning, and using weatherstripping can help avoid common issues. In addition, repainting or resealing wooden frames will protect versus wetness damage.
5. What should I do if I observe condensation inside my double-pane windows?
This indicates an unsuccessful seal, and while replacement is frequently the only option, a professional can examine whether resealing is possible.
